Chapter 6

By the time I made it down the mountain, my ankle was so swollen that I could barely put weight on it. Soon, I found a hotel nearby and checked in. Mom called again and told me to get overseas as soon as possible. After all, my condition couldn't wait anymore. She was right. There was no point in me staying. I had loved Damien, and that part was real. But the way he had treated me was real too, and this meant we had to end things. Even so, after all we'd been through, I wanted us to part without tearing each other apart. … At 1:00 am, Julian video-called me, but I rejected the call without a second glance. After a while, he called again. I answered this time, ready to rip into him, but I froze when I saw Damien drinking alone. His eyes were red, and he looked like he'd been crying.
